Transaction 52ae3a7579b5a331333097b584e8ada5a547085a70d8e115c05efde5c74d1d16

1 Input
2 Outputs
  • 52ae3a7579b5a331333097b584e8ada5a547085a70d8e115c05efde5c74d1d16:0
  • value  2757794
    address  3LDTFqFvow1W1xSuT8nj43cfNBowCaKsGw
  • 52ae3a7579b5a331333097b584e8ada5a547085a70d8e115c05efde5c74d1d16:1
  • value  1947879
    address  33YDuKxbhZRKyFstAXKoBqN78ojbzfZn2a